Dokumentum renderelése PDF-be

Bevezetés

A GroupDocs.Viewer for .NET egy hatékony eszköz különféle dokumentumformátumok PDF formátumba rendereléséhez. Ebben az oktatóanyagban lépésről lépésre végigvezetjük a folyamaton.

Előfeltételek

Mielőtt elkezdenénk, győződjünk meg arról, hogy a következőkkel rendelkezünk:

  1. GroupDocs.Viewer .NET könyvtárhoz: A könyvtárat innen töltheti le: itt.
  2. .NET-keretrendszer: Győződjön meg arról, hogy a .NET-keretrendszer megfelelő verziója telepítve van a gépén.
  3. Dokumentumfájlok: Készítse elő a megjeleníteni kívánt dokumentumfájlokat. A támogatott formátumok közé tartozik a DOCX, PDF, PPTX, XLSX és egyebek.

Névterek importálása:

Mielőtt belemerülnénk a kódba, győződjünk meg róla, hogy importáltuk a szükséges névtereket:

using System;
using System.IO;
using GroupDocs.Viewer.Options;

Most bontsuk a renderelési folyamatot több lépésre:

1. lépés: Kimeneti könyvtár és fájlútvonal meghatározása

string outputDirectory = "Your Document Directory";
string outputFilePath = Path.Combine(outputDirectory, "output.pdf");

Biztosítsa a cserét "Your Document Directory" azzal a könyvtárral, ahová a renderelt PDF fájlt menteni szeretné.

2. lépés: Viewer objektum példányosítása

using (Viewer viewer = new Viewer(TestFiles.SAMPLE_DOCX))
{
    // A kódod itt
}

Csere TestFiles.SAMPLE_DOCX a dokumentumfájl elérési útjával.

3. lépés: PDF nézetbeállítások megadása

PdfViewOptions options = new PdfViewOptions(outputFilePath);

4. lépés: Dokumentum renderelése PDF-be

viewer.View(options);

5. lépés: Sikeres üzenet megjelenítése

Console.WriteLine($"\nSource document rendered successfully.\nCheck output in {outputDirectory}.");

A következő lépések követése után sikeresen PDF formátumba renderelte a dokumentumot a GroupDocs.Viewer for .NET segítségével.

Következtetés

dokumentumok PDF formátumba renderelése gyakori követelmény számos alkalmazásban. A GroupDocs.Viewer for .NET segítségével ez a folyamat zökkenőmentessé és hatékonnyá válik, lehetővé téve a dokumentumformátumok széles skálájának egyszerű kezelését.

GYIK

PDF formátumba konvertálhatok DOCX-en kívül más dokumentumokat is?

Igen, a GroupDocs.Viewer for .NET különféle formátumokat támogat, például PDF, PPTX, XLSX és egyebeket.

Van elérhető próbaverzió?

Igen, letölthetsz egy ingyenes próbaverziót innen itt.

Hogyan kaphatok támogatást, ha bármilyen problémába ütközöm?

Meglátogathatod a GroupDocs.Viewer fórumot itt segítségért.

Szükségem van ideiglenes jogosítványra tesztelési célokra?

Igen, ideiglenes jogosítványt szerezhet be. itt.

Hol lehet teljes licencet vásárolni?

Licenc vásárlása lehetséges innen: itt.